Biography

Dr. Tom Larson joined Consulting Radiologists, Ltd. from Fergus Falls, MN as a well-rounded Diagnostic Radiologist. He received his medical degree from the University of North Dakota (UND) School of Medicine in Grand Forks, ND. Dr. Larson completed a transitional internship at UND’s School of Medicine program at St. Luke’s Hospital (now Sanford Health) in Fargo, ND, and a residency in diagnostic imaging at the well-known Wesley Medical Center – a part of the University of Kansas School of Medicine program in Wichita, KS.

When asked what he enjoys most about his position, Dr. Larson says, “Being helpful to physicians and patients regarding diagnoses.”

Outside of work, you can find Dr. Larson spending time with family and enjoying the great outdoors.
